I've been seeking a digital forensics role since early 2014. Almost 2 years later, I attended an interview with 15 people and managed to get into the top 4 and get offered a job. The day consisted of team building exercises, an exam and a presentation. Initially, 4-5 people got knocked out of the 15 and I was in the top 10, then after my presentation, I was told that I was in the top 4 and they were going to offer me the job (in law enforcement).

I'm going to be taking a big pay cut (50%) which sounds absolutely crazy, I know. But for the past 18 months, i've been doing jobs that I hate because I couldn't get into forensics. I currently work in a well-paid job but the actual job role itself is absolutely soul-destroying (I work in a SOC).

I'm waiting on the contract to arrive along with a confirmation of my vetting, and i'm good to go!
